The makeup of a durable copper roofing vent

A good copper air vent is not simply a box with slots. It is a series: base blinking, shingled or standing-seam integration, a baffled or louvered body, critter and ember mesh, a cap and drip edge, and a leave course that refuses to funnel water back inside. Below is what I define when I desire a vent to be the last thing replaced on the roof.

Start with the plinth. The base frying pan must be hemmed on all revealed edges, with a 1-inch hook hem where hands may touch the metal throughout maintenance. On a roof shingles roof, the upslope leg puts a minimum of 8 inches, often extra in snow country. On a standing joint roof, cleats link the vent body to the panel without face screws in the weather. Your contractor will thank you during the following ice storm.

Seams belong over the water line. Lock seams and firm joints must live away from standing water. In cyclone regions, I ask for double-locked standing seams at the vent body's verticals. Along the horizontal base, cleats at 4 to 6 inches on center hold the footprint down without relying upon sealer as a primary line of defense.

Baffles beat displays for rain. A proper air vent never shows you daylight straight via. The louver vanes need to overlap and step, so wind-driven rain meets resistance and rubbing as opposed to a straight passage. I choose a vane spacing that supports 60 to 70 percent cost-free area on paper. When you add 1/8-inch mesh for cinder resistance, you still land near 40 to half effective area, which suggests you can meet code-required internet free area without a forest of openings in the roof.

Finish with a cap that tosses water. A 3/4-inch drip hem on the cap lip is a straightforward point, but it breaks surface stress and maintains touches off the body. Information the cap to take off for cleansing without ruin the base. 4 concealed maker screws into brass inserts make upkeep feasible without damaging patina.

Net free area, without guesswork

Ventilation math is not extravagant, though it matters when you anticipate a roof setting up to last a century. Both ratios most U.S. Jurisdictions accept are 1:150 and 1:300, shared as ventilation location to attic floor area. The tighter the setting up and the much better the vapor control below, the more probable you can make use of 1:300, but verify with your neighborhood authorities and job specifics.

Take a 3,000 square foot attic room. At 1:300, you require 10 square feet of net cost-free area. Half ought to be consumption reduced at the eaves, fifty percent exhaust high near the ridge. If you can not run a continual ridge vent, a collection of Customized Roof covering Vents, each with 1 to 1.5 square feet of real free location, can satisfy the need. Bear in mind the mesh decrease. A vent that appears like 200 square inches theoretically may provide 100 to 140 square inches after accounting for baffles and screening.

For cupolas, the same math uses. Do not be seduced by a pretty light that moves no air. A custom-made cupola with a 30-inch square throat and deep louvers can supply 4 to 6 square feet of reliable exhaust in a big barn or carriage home, offered you secure the throat from wind-driven rain and integrate a cricket to split snow loads.

Weather, area, and how copper behaves

Climate magnifies little errors. In coastal areas, salt picks at poor alloys and exposed bolts. Inland mountains bring freeze-thaw cycles that can wreck a thin gauge part in a solitary wintertime. Copper steadies the ship if you pick thickness and details with your environment in mind.

Coastal hurricanes examination uplift resistance and deterioration. I prefer 20 to 24 ounce copper for vents in these areas, with mechanically locked seams and inner baffles that reroute water descending onto the base pan. Usage silicone-bronze or copper rivets, and specify stainless mesh, 316 grade if salt haze is heavy. Aging will press to a darker brown promptly near the sea. The protection stays audio; the color just trips the chemistry of the air.

High snow country requires stout geometry. If your ridge sits under a snow cornice, vents should stand up to snow creep and ice backflow. Assume conical hoods, low account, and thick caps that will not bend when a March thaw sends out a piece gliding. The addition of Customized Snow Guards, spaced to distribute tons as opposed to create fences, safeguards both air vent and gutters. Copper snow guards soldered or mechanically seamed right into the panel beat adhesive-only systems every time in real winters.

Wildland-urban user interface regulations add coal resistance. The golden state and components of the Rockies request 1/8-inch mesh at vents and discourage any type of direct course for coal to get in. Copper louvers with indispensable coal mesh and internal fire frustrates fulfill this objective without plastic parts that will exhaustion in sun. If you need to go additionally, an intumescent display insert can live behind the louver, increasing under warm while the copper body holds structure.

Urban air pollution has its own edge situations. Acidic rainfall reduces the life of affordable coatings, and pigeons transform vents right into nests offered a chance. Deep louvers, tighter mesh, and a lift-off cap let you clear debris without tearing the setting up apart. The aging in cities clears up much deeper brown, often with handsome striations where water sheets off the cap.

Pitfalls to avoid, despite having copper

Copper is flexible, not magical. I have chased leaks that verify it.

Do not rely on sealant where a firm seam belongs. Caulk stops working at temperature level swings that copper brushes off. If you see a vent body that uses grains of sealant to bridge vital joints, pass.

Avoid mixing metals without seclusion. A stainless screw through copper is a future tarnish; an aluminum valley that touches copper is a galvanic battery. Use underlayment, gaskets, or EPDM to divide different steels and select bolts that play well with copper.

Do not shortchange the mathematics. Beautiful vents that supply half the needed totally free location condemn an attic room to wetness and mold and mildew. Big as opposed to undersize, and remember the mesh penalty.

Beware of burglary danger in unprotected work sites. Copper has a salvage value. As soon as installed and patinated, theft becomes unlikely, but throughout building, protect the goods.

Finally, never scrub the patina. Customers sometimes want brilliant copper forever. That means lacquer and maintenance. In the majority of environments, clear coatings fail prior to the project's initial years. Let the copper age. The aging is the shield.
